The Benefits and Applications of Aluminum Barbed Wire
Aluminum barbed wire is an innovative security solution that combines strength and durability with lightweight properties, making it an ideal choice for various applications in fencing and protection. With its unique characteristics, aluminum barbed wire has gained popularity among farmers, security professionals, and industrial facilities for a myriad of reasons.
One of the primary advantages of aluminum barbed wire is its lightweight nature. Compared to traditional steel barbed wire, aluminum is significantly lighter, which makes installation more manageable and cost-effective. The ease of handling and installation reduces labor costs and minimizes the need for heavy machinery, allowing even small-scale farmers to erect effective security measures around their properties.
In addition to being lightweight, aluminum barbed wire boasts remarkable resistance to corrosion. Unlike steel, which can rust and deteriorate over time when exposed to moisture and harsh environmental conditions, aluminum forms a protective oxide layer that shields it from corrosion. This property makes aluminum barbed wire particularly useful in coastal regions or areas with high humidity, where traditional metal fencing would require frequent maintenance and replacements.
